How To Install digikam-private-libs on Ubuntu 22.04
Introduction
In this tutorial we learn how to install digikam-private-libs
on Ubuntu 22.04.
What is digikam-private-libs
digikam-private-libs is:
This package contains private libraries to be used by digikam.
This has no use for anything else than digikam, since the libraries are installed in a private library path.
There are three methods to install digikam-private-libs
on Ubuntu 22.04. We can use apt-get
, apt
and aptitude
. In the following sections we will describe each method. You can choose one of them.
Install digikam-private-libs Using apt-get
Update apt database with apt-get
using the following command.
sudo apt-get update
After updating apt database, We can install digikam-private-libs
using apt-get
by running the following command:
sudo apt-get -y install digikam-private-libs

How To Uninstall digikam-private-libs on Ubuntu 22.04
To uninstall only the digikam-private-libs
package we can use the following command:
sudo apt-get remove digikam-private-libs
Uninstall digikam-private-libs And Its Dependencies
To uninstall digikam-private-libs
and its dependencies that are no longer needed by Ubuntu 22.04, we can use the command below:
sudo apt-get -y autoremove digikam-private-libs
Remove digikam-private-libs Configurations and Data
To remove digikam-private-libs
configuration and data from Ubuntu 22.04 we can use the following command:
sudo apt-get -y purge digikam-private-libs
Remove digikam-private-libs configuration, data, and all of its dependencies
We can use the following command to remove digikam-private-libs
configurations, data and all of its dependencies, we can use the following command:
sudo apt-get -y autoremove --purge digikam-private-libs
